Keep criminals at bay this holiday season with these quick safety tips from the Los Altos Police Department

It’s the season to be jolly, but it’s also the season to be wary of burglars, thieves and other holiday grinches.  Criminals see the holidays as the perfect time to burglarize homes for cash, credit cards and gifts. 

Nothing can ruin the holiday spirit faster than becoming the victim of a crime.  Protect your home and family from becoming a victim of holiday crimes by following the safety tips outlined below:

While Shopping:

  • Stay alert and be aware of your surroundings.  Limit the use of your cell phone in public areas.
  • Avoid carrying large amounts of cash, your passport, or your social security card.
  • Don’t overburden yourself with packages and beware of strangers approaching you for any reason.  Criminals may try to distract you with the intention of taking your money or belongings.
  • Carry your purse close to your body to prevent purse snatches.  Place your wallet in your front pocket or in a coat pocket.
  • Park in well-lit areas.  Lock your doors, close the windows and hide any shopping packages in the trunk.


While Out for the Evening

  • Turn on lights, TV or radio to make it look like someone is home.
  • Be extra diligent about locking doors and windows when you leave for any amount of time.
  • Don’t display gifts where they can be seen through a window.


If Traveling:

  • Fill out a vacation contact form on the City’s website to notify the Police of when you plan to be away.
  • Ask a neighbor to keep an eye on your home and, if possible, park a car in your driveway from time-to-time.
  • Put timers on different lights throughout the interior and exterior of your home.
  • Stop newspaper and mail delivery, or make arrangements for someone you trust to collect these items for you.
  • Don’t leave a descriptive voicemail on your answering machine informing people that you’re away on vacation.
  • Don’t include your last name on your mailbox.  A burglar can look up your home phone number in the directory and call your home while in front of your house to confirm that you are away.


After the Holidays

  • Don’t pile up empty boxes from your new computer, stereo, flat screen TV, or other expensive items on the street for people to see.  Break down the boxes and put them in a bin.
  • Write down serial numbers for items purchased and keep them in a safe place.
  • Take photos of jewelry and other expensive items and keep them in a safe place.
